Slot Volatility Explained

Slot volatility is an important element that can impact your chances of winning. Machines with low volatility pay out lower amounts more frequently, whereas those with high volatility have more risk but offer larger payouts.

This study uses longitudinal panel analyses to study the behaviour and preferences of 4,281 regular players on online slots across two operators. The results show that the daily session duration, financial losses and declined deposits all increase with volatility relative to average.

Low-medium volatility

Low-volatility slot machines offer frequent and small payouts, and are perfect for players with a small budget. These games are fast-paced and exciting and do not offer huge wins like high-volatility machines. In addition they are usually safer and can extend the bankroll of a player for longer gambling sessions. These slots are also popular with beginners who want more secure gambling.

The medium-volatility category is the middle zone between high- and low-volatility slots. These games are fairly frequent, small winnings, however they can also provide larger payouts when the opportunity arises. This makes them a great choice for players of all skill levels who enjoy the challenge of securing a substantial win.

It can be a challenge to determine a slot's risk level, but there are some simple methods to determine it. You should first look over the paytable to see what symbols are paid out. If, for example, 4 of a kind symbols pay out small amounts whereas 5 of a kind pays out higher amounts (between 10x and 15x), then the game is likely to be a high volatility slot. You can also play the slot in the demo mode to see what you'll be able to win.

The frequency of hits is a different method to measure the volatility of a slot machine. This metric measures the frequency of the slot that awards prizes, but it does not take into account the value of the prizes. High-volatility slots are typically associated with a lower hit frequency than low-volatility games and could require more spins to achieve a win than low-volatility ones.

Medium variance

Medium variance slots are a great option for players who like the balance between small, regular wins as well as the possibility of bigger payouts. They typically have higher odds of winning than low volatility slot machines, however, they also tend to feature lower payback percentages. Some of the most well-known examples of medium variance slot machines include Cleopatra, Guns 'N Roses and 9 Masks of Fire.

Contrary to RTP which has nothing to deal with the actual frequency of payouts the variance is a general indicator of how often you're likely to win, as well as the size of the wins. It's important to keep it in mind that variance is only one of the many variables that can impact how often you win.

High variance slots are more likely to have prolonged dry spells during which they don't win or activate a bonus round. However, they can still be enjoyable to play if you're ready for this and can afford the risk. If you are lucky, they could pay large sums.

Low volatility slots have a greater hit frequency, but offer smaller payouts on a regular basis. They are safe bets and are a great choice for new players that aren't prepared to play high-risk slots.
